Hi Melissa,<BR><BR>I was on a western caribbean last week and for the most part is was hot! Nights got a little cool but only enough to maybe warrant a light sweater but even comfortable with just a long sleeved shirt. Labadee and Jamaica were hot &amp; muggy as we cruised to Grand Cayman and Cozumel it was still hot but not as humid. I think Jamaica was close to 90 the day we were there so I would think as you get closer to the summer it would just get hotter.
